Understand Dental Implants



When taking into consideration oral implants, it's important to comprehend what they're and how they function. Essentially, oral implants are fabricated tooth roots made from titanium, made to support replacement teeth or bridges.

These implants are operatively placed into your jawbone, where they fuse with the bone gradually, providing a strong and steady foundation for your new teeth.

The procedure begins with an examination, where your dental professional assesses your oral health and wellness and reviews your objectives. If you're an appropriate candidate, the dental professional will wage the surgical positioning of the dental implant.

Throughout this treatment, they'll make a tiny incision in your gum, drill right into the jawbone, and insert the implant. Hereafter, a recovery duration of a number of months is needed for the dental implant to incorporate with the bone.

As soon as recovered, you'll return for the positioning of the abutment, which connects the dental implant to the crown. Lastly, the personalized crown is attached, finishing the reconstruction.

Comprehending these actions assists you really feel much more prepared and educated as you start your dental implant trip. Keep in mind, having practical assumptions and asking concerns can significantly alleviate any type of concerns you may have.

Gather Medical History



Gathering your case history is a crucial action in getting ready for a dental implant examination. Your dental practitioner will need a thorough understanding of your general wellness to determine if you're an appropriate candidate for implants.

Beginning by providing any kind of current medicines, consisting of over the counter medications and supplements. Additionally, note any type of allergic reactions, specifically to anesthesia or antibiotics, as this information can dramatically impact your treatment strategy.

Next off, consider your medical conditions. Conditions like diabetes mellitus, cardiovascular disease, or autoimmune problems can affect healing and the success of implants. Be straightforward concerning your smoking cigarettes routines, as tobacco usage can complicate recovery.

If you've had previous oral job or surgical treatments, including removals or grafts, make a note of those as well. Bring any type of pertinent medical records or examination results to your consultation, as these can supply your dentist with beneficial understandings.

Lastly, think about household medical history. If any relatives have actually experienced problems with oral procedures, sharing this details can help your dental professional examine possible dangers.

Prepare Concerns to Ask



Preparing a listing of inquiries to ask during your oral implant examination can substantially enhance your understanding of the procedure and what to anticipate. Start by inquiring about the dental professional's experience with implants. Ask how many treatments they've carried out and their success rates. This will provide you confidence in their know-how.



Next off, review the types of implants readily available and which one could be best for you. You must likewise inquire about the materials utilized and their durability.

Comprehending the timeline is important, so ask about the length of the entire process from consultation to completion.
